Poetry: It Will All Come To Pass

The cycle of good and bad times is just that: a cycle.

Poetry: It Will All Come To Pass

Round the sun goes

Day by day

Not stopping once

Always there it stays


We don't always see

The light of the star

But we always know

That it isn't far


And we know

The stars come out

Once the sun hides

Never any doubt


But why is it that when we are sad

We seem to forget what we used to have

All we feel is the dropping pit in our stomach,

The winding loop of our thoughts


The sadness envelopes us

But not like a warm cloud,

Instead like a cold sheet of ice

And all we can do, is look to our feet


We forget to hold our heads up high

To see the shining light up above

And forget that the stars are waiting

On the other side


But why is it that when we are happy

We seem to forget where we used to be

We feel like dancing through the streets

With smiles on our mind


The happiness wraps us

Like a warm summer breeze

Kicking out the heavy rain drops

So we can stand up tall


We forget that sometimes

The stars must hide away

To let the sun bring its light

But they'll be back, we still forget


Because the good times

Will not be forever

So enjoy it while you can

So you can smile back on them


Because the bad times

Will not be forever

So don't worry all your time away

So you can learn for the times ahead


So just remember

To enjoy the good times

And don't forget that the bad times

Will come to pass
